Openwork crochet tablecloth
A round tablecloth made with a crochet openwork pattern turns out airy and delicate. The finished product resembles lace. You can use any pattern, or combine several. You can take the pattern and description of any round napkin as a basis. This model is suitable for beginner craftswomen.

It is necessary to prepare:
- hook No. 0.6 – 0.75;
- yarn 100% cotton (500 m in 50 g) – 200 g.
Round crochet tablecloth. Instructions for making:
- Crochet a chain of 9 air loops (ch). Close it into a circle with a slip stitch (ss).
- Row 1: Knit 3 ch lift, *ch, 1 double crochet (dc), continue from *. You should have 13 dc in total.
- Row 2. Make 3 lifting ch into 1 ch of the previous row, *2 ch, dc into each ch of the previous row.
- Row 3. Knit 3 lifting ch into 1 ch of the previous row, *in each ch of the previous row knit dc.
- Row 4. Knit 1 ch in 1 dc of the previous row, *then chain 13 ch, join in 4 dc of the previous row with a slip stitch (sc), continue from * to the end of the row.
- Row 5. Make a lifting ch, knit 18 sc in each chain, starting 1 in 3 ch of the previous row.
- Row 6. Knit in 6 ch of the previous row 3 lifting ch, 2 dc, 2 ch, *3 dc, 6 ch, 3 dc, 2 ch, 3 dc, 6 ch, continue from * to the end of the row.
- Row 7. In 1 ch between dc make 3 lifting ch, 3 ch, 3 dc, 7 ch, *3 dc, 3 ch, 3 dc, 7 ch, continue knitting from * to the end of the row.
- Row 8. Knit in 1 ch of the previous row 4 lifting ch, ch, *double crochet (ss2n), ch, ss2n, ch, ss2n, 4 ch, ss, 4 ch, continue from * to the end of the row.
- Continue knitting from rows 4 to 8 until the product reaches the required size.
Floral Round Tablecloth
A round crochet tablecloth (patterns and descriptions of floral motifs can be found in knitting magazines and relevant Internet resources) turns out original and stylish. This model is designed for experienced craftswomen. Beginner needlewomen will need a little more time to make it.
Materials:
- hook No. 1.25;
- yarn 100% cotton No. 20 – 280 g.
Instructions for knitting a tablecloth:
- Start by knitting a flower motif. Join a chain of 10 ch into a circle with ss.
- Round 1. Make 3 ch lift, knit 24 dc from ch chain. Close in 3 ch ss.

- Round 2: Work 5 ch, then *2 sts, dc3, continue from *. Finish round with ss in 5 ch and ss in 1 space.
- Round 3. Make a lifting ch, *work a chain of 5 ch, join ss in 2 ch after ss3n of the previous row, continue to the end of the row.
- Round 4. Knit ch lift, *chain of ch, ss in the central loop of the arch from ch of the previous row, continue from * to the end of the row.
- Round 5. Make 4 lifting ch, *work a group of 3 dc: work 3 unfinished dc on 1 base loop, yarn over and pull it through all 4 sts, ch 5, ss in the center ch of the previous row, ch 5, work from * to the end of the row.

- Round 6: Knit alternating 10 ch with ss to end of row.
- Round 7. *7 ch, work a group of 4 ss2n, 7 ch, ss, continue from * to end of row.
- Connect the floral motifs using a crochet hook in a checkerboard pattern to form a circle.

On a small table
A round crochet tablecloth (patterns and description can be used for napkins) for a small table will allow you to decorate an interior item and make the room cozy.
Materials:
- hook No. 1.5;
- natural cotton threads – 110 g.
Instructions for making:
- Start by knitting a chain of 6 ch. Close it with ss into a ring.
- Row 1. Knit 3 lifting ch, 2 ch, *dc, 1 ch*, repeat from * 8 times. Finish with ss.
- Row 2: Make 3 lifting ch, 2 ch, 3 unfinished dc 3 crocheted together into ch space of previous row, ch 10, sc in 5 ch from hook, ch 5, *4 unfinished ss3c together into next ch space of previous row, ch 10, sc in 5 ch from hook, ch 5*, repeat from * 6 times. Finish row with ss.
- Row 3. Knit 5 ch, 2 ch, 5 dc3n in the space of 5 ch of the previous row, between dc3n the space of 2 ch, ch, *6 dc3n in the next space of 5 ch of the previous row, between dc3n of 2 ch, ch*, repeat from * 6 times. Finish the row with ss.
- Row 4. Knit 3 lifting ch, dc in the space of 2 ch of the previous row, 2 ch, *2 dc in the next space of 2 ch of the previous row from the hook, 2 ch*, repeat from * 2 times, 2 dc in the next space of 2 ch of the previous row from the hook, ch, **2 dc in the next space of 2 ch of the previous row, 2 ch*, *2 dc in the next space of 2 ch of the previous row from the hook, 2 ch, repeat from ** 2 times, 2 dc in the next space of 2 ch of the previous row from the hook, ch**, repeat from ** 6 times. Finish with ss.
- Row 5-7: Make 3 ch lift, 2 ch, dc, *2 ch, dc, ch, dc, continue from *.
- Row 8-10. Knit 3 lifting ch, 2 ch, dc, * 2 ch, knit from ch between dc of previous row: dc, 2 ch, dc, continue from *.
- Row 11-12. Make 3 lifting ch, 2 ch, dc *3 ch, knit from ch between dc of previous row: dc, 2 ch, dc, continue from *.
- Row 13-14. Knit 3 lifting ch, 2 ch, dc *4 ch, knit from ch between dc of previous row: dc, 2 ch, dc, continue from *.
- Row 15. Make 5 ch lift, *4 unfinished dc3n with common base in ch between dc of previous row, 15 ch, continue from *.
- Row 16. Knit 5 lifting ch, 2 ch *in the middle 5 ch arches knit: 3 ss4n, between them knit 2 ch, continue from *.
- Row 17. Make 5 lifting ch, dc, 2 ch, *knit in ch between dc4n of previous row: dc, 2 ch, dc, continue from *.
- Continue knitting from rows 9 to 17. Wash the finished product, starch it and dry it on a horizontal surface.
